A protection circuit using diode rectification and low forward voltage drop characteristics is shown in Figures a and b. As shown in (a), when the output voltage is higher than the input voltage, VD1 is turned on, and when the output voltage is lower than the ground potential, VD2 is turned on, thereby protecting the power supply. VD2 uses a Schottky diode with a reduced forward voltage. Figure (b) shows the diode series protection circuit. When the output is higher than the power supply voltage, VD1 is turned off, thus protecting the power supply. However, in normal operation, there is a 0.6V forward voltage drop of VD1, which will reduce the output voltage, so it is compensated by the VD3 output voltage.
